The ASX 200 is a benchmark reflection of the Australian stock market. It tracks the performance of the top 200 listed companies by market capitalization. Investors and analysts frequently monitor the ASX 200 to gauge the overall health and movements of the Australian economy.

The ASX 200: A Diversified Portfolio for Long-Term Success
For thrifty investors seeking long-term wealth creation, the ASX 200 presents a compelling opportunity. This leading indicator comprises the top 200 companies listed on the Australian Securities Exchange (ASX), spanning various sectors. Investing in the ASX 200 allows you to spread your risk, mitigating potential market fluctuations.
A well-diversified asset allocation across different sectors can help weather economic downturns. The ASX 200's history of solid performance makes it an attractive choice for individuals aiming to build wealth over time.
- Conduct periodic assessments in line with your risk tolerance.
- Consider using a diversified ETF to gain exposure to the index efficiently.
- Consult with a financial advisor with an expert who can help you tailor your portfolio.
Assessing Sector Performance within the ASX 200
Understanding sector performance is essential for investors aiming to maximize returns within the Australian market. The ASX 200, a benchmark index comprised of the largest and most significant companies, provides a comprehensive overview into the health of various sectors. By scrutinizing these sector-specific trends, investors can discover opportunities for growth and mitigate potential risks.
- Major sectors to review within the ASX 200 include financials, technology, healthcare, commodities, and consumer discretionary.
- Observing sector-specific indices, such as the S&P/ASX All Ordinaries Information Technology Sector Index or the S&P/ASX 200 Materials Sector Index, can provide further understanding into individual sector performance.
In conclusion, a thorough analysis of sector performance within the ASX 200 is indispensable for informed investment strategies.
